Integral Classification of Endomorphisms of an Arbitrary Algebra with Finitary Operations

We introduce a bipolar classification with index j for endomorphisms of an arbitrary n-groupoid with n > 1, where j = 1, 2, . . . , n. The classifications of endomorphisms constructed generalize the bipolar classification of endomorphisms of an arbitrary groupoid (i.e., a 2-groupoid) introduced previously. Using a left bipolar classification of endomorphisms of an n-groupoid (a particular case of the obtained classifications), we succeed in constructing an integral classification of endomorphisms of an arbitrary algebra (i.e., a structure without relations) with finitary operations.
